Two snowmobilers seriously injured after collision with tree

The driver of a snowmobile and his passenger are fighting for their lives after a collision with a tree, Tuesday afternoon, in Rivière-Rouge, in the Hautes-Laurentides.

The accident occurred shortly after 4 p.m. on Chemin du Lac-McCaskill.

The two victims were following another snowmobile with two people on board. The group, which was accompanied by a guide, had started their hike around 3:30 p.m., according to the Sûreté du Québec (SQ).

“For an unknown reason, the last snowmobiler, who was behind, lost control of his machine at the end of a curve, then he hit a tree,” said the SQ spokesperson, Sergeant Beatrice Dorsainville.

The driver and passenger of the snowmobile were ejected and suffered serious injuries, raising fears for their lives. They were transported to a hospital center.

An investigator must go to the scene to analyze the scene.
